Heaven in Her Arms is a Japanese post-hardcore band from Tokyo, formed in 2001. The band's name is derived from a track on Converge's "Jane Doe" album. Their discography includes three studio albums: "Erosion of the Black Speckle" (2007), "Paraselene" (2010), and "White Halo" (2017). The band's musical style blends elements of post-hardcore, screamo, and post-metal. Throughout their career, they have collaborated with bands such as Envy, Mono, and Deafheaven. They have performed at international festivals, including Fluff Fest in the Czech Republic, and have toured in Europe, Asia, and Russia.
